Teachers struggle to keep digital teaching materials organized across years, leading to cluttered folders and reliance on search.
Google Drive lacks education-specific organization features like tagging by curriculum standard, auto-archiving, or year-over-year material refinement.

App Concept
TeachVault
TeachVault is a digital organizer for educators that auto-tags materials by subject, unit, and standard, and surfaces the most effective resources each year. It reduces clutter by archiving unused materials and integrates with Google Drive for seamless access.
Key Features
- Auto-tagging by subject, unit, grade, and standard
- Year-over-year resource analytics to highlight most-used materials
- One-click archiving with retrieval for off-year materials
- Google Drive integration with smart folder syncing
Target Users: K-12 teachers managing multiple classes and subjects, especially those who reuse and iterate on materials annually.
Revenue Model: Freemium with $5/mo pro tier for unlimited storage and advanced analytics
